The Iconic Concrete Bowls
Outdoor area
Massive, original concrete bowls from 1978 offer a true taste of skateboarding history.

Indoor Ramp
Indoor area
A dedicated indoor ramp provides a space to practice and hone skills, regardless of weather.

RC Car Track
Designated area
A unique feature for remote-controlled car enthusiasts, adding another layer of activity.

You can enjoy skateboarding, BMX riding, and inline skating on the original concrete bowls and ramps. There's also an indoor ramp and a dedicated track for RC cars.
Crowds can vary, but visiting in the morning or on weekdays often results in a less crowded experience, providing more space for practice.
Basic facilities are usually available, but it's always a good idea to check their website or inquire directly for specific amenities.
Information on equipment rental isn't widely available, so it's best to bring your own gear or confirm with the park management beforehand.
The Rom Skatepark is the UK's only listed skatepark, dating back to 1978, making it a crucial piece of British skateboarding heritage.
